Hamilton b. 1870, d. 2 Aug 1945, bur. Tryon Peoples’ Cem., son of Stephen Leard and Harriet Wood, m.Jennie Thomson, b. 9June 1868, d. 20 March 1945, bur. Tryon Peoples Cem., daughter of Charles Muttart Thomson and Sarah Jane MacWilliams. See Thomson history. ‘They had no children.
Hmnilton and Jennie lived on the Crossroad, first in the Joseph Wood house. This house was passed from Joseph to his son John and his wife, Sarah Wadman, and on their deaths to their daughter, Carrie Wood. Ham Leard and Jennie Thomson moved in with Ham’s Aunt Carrie and farmed the land. Ham sold the homestead in 1930 to Burpee and Norine Thomas Carr and Ham and Jennie moved to the James Thomson house. Earle and Mabel Clarke Sawler bought the house from Burpee and Norine in 1933. It was sold and moved through the woods in 1953 to Harry Dawson’s farm on the River Road. Richard Newsome bought the farmland. The timber in the Joseph Wood house is hand- hewn and the joints are mitered indicating that the house must have been built in the early 18003.
